Description
This video is a double portrait of two contemporary Russian ballerinas, Svetlana Zakharova of the Bolshoi Theater and Ulyana Lopatkina from the Marinsky Theater. Includes interviews and excerpts from such ballet classics as Swan Lake, Scheherazade, and Sleeping Beauty.

Description
Iconic ballerina Misty Copeland made history when she became the first African-American woman to be named principal dancer of the legendary American Ballet Theater. Get the incredible, behind-the-scenes story of how she overcame outmoded ballet culture stereotypes and near career-ending injuries to become one of the most revered dancers of her generation.

Description
Zelda Fitzgerald's only novel, Save Me The Waltz (1932) was written in six weeks after her admission to a sanatorium. It covers the period of her life that her husband F Scott Fitzgerald had been drawing on for years while writing Tender is the Night (1934). Fitzgerald revised her novel under her husband's guidance, and died in 1948. Save Me The Waltz is now recognised as a classic novel of the woman's experience in fast-moving Jazz Age American society....
